Identification and Genome Characterization of Begomovirus and Satellite Molecules Associated with Lettuce (Lactuca sativa L.) Leaf Curl Disease

Abstract

Lettuce (Lactuca sativa L.) plants showing leaf curl and vein enation symptoms were found in Yunnan province, China. PCR detection with genus-specific primers revealed that symptomatic lettuce plants were infected with Begomovirus. The full-length viral component and satellite molecules were obtained by RCA, restriction enzyme digestion, PCR, cloning and DNA sequencing. A viral component (YN-2023-WJ) and three satellite molecules (YN-2023-WJ-alpha1, YN-2023-WJ-alpha2 and YN-2023-WJ-beta) were obtained from diseased lettuce plants. YN-2023-WJ exhibited the highest nt identity at 97.1% with pepper leaf curl Yunnan virus isolated from cigar plants. YN-2023-WJ-beta displayed the highest nt identity at 93.9% with tomato leaf curl China betasatellite. YN-2023-WJ-alpha1 showed the highest nt identity at 94.7% with ageratum yellow vein alphasatellite. YN-2023-WJ-alpha2 shared the highest nt identity at 75.6% with gossypium mustelinum symptomless alphasatellite and vernonia yellow vein Fujian alphasatellite. Based on the threshold for the classification of Begomovirus, Betasatellite and Alphasatellite, YN-2023-WJ was designated as a new isolate of PepLCYnV, YN-2023-WJ-beta as a new isolate of ToLCCNB and YN-2023-WJ-alpha1 as a new member of AYVA, whereas YN-2023-WJ-alpha2 was identified as a new geminialphasatellite species, for which the name pepper leaf curl Yunnan alphasatellite (PepLCYnA) is proposed. To the best of our knowledge, this is the first report of L. sativa L. infection by PepLCYnV associated with ToLCCNB, AYVA and PepLCYnA, and L. sativa L. is a new host plant of Begomovirus.
